Elsevier Expands DirectCourse for MentalElsevier Expands DirectCourse for Mental Health Practitioners PR Newswire PHILADELPHIA, October 17, 2013 New curriculum is designed for continued professional training and education of community mental health practitioners Elsevier, a world-leading provider of scientific, technical and medical information products and services, announced today the launch of a new curriculum, The College of Recovery and Community Inclusion. In conjunction with the Temple University Collaborative on Community Inclusion of Individuals with Psychiatric Disabilities, Elsevier has made this new curriculum available via DirectCourse, a suite of online curricula designed to help the workforce who support the social and employment needs of people with intellectual, developmental and physical disabilities. This new curriculum now offers five web-based courses. The College of Recovery and Community Inclusion is an integrated, web- based curriculum designed for community mental health practitioners working at state and county mental health offices, private providers, and nonprofit agencies who have day-to-day contact with individuals who have mental health conditions.
